快速入门Oracle 12c的使用方法(oracle12c怎么用)
快速入门:Oracle 12c的使用方法
Oracle 12c是目前最新的关系型数据库,具有极高的可靠性和安全性。在使用Oracle 12c时,需要掌握一定的基础知识,包括Oracle 12c的安装和配置,以及基本的SQL语句和命令。本文将介绍Oracle 12c的使用方法,帮助新手快速入门。
一、安装和配置Oracle 12c
1. 下载和安装Oracle 12c
首先需要从Oracle官网下载Oracle 12c的安装文件,然后按照提示逐步安装。
2. 配置环境变量
安装完成后,需要配置Oracle 12c的环境变量。具体步骤如下:
(1)在系统变量中添加ORACLE_HOME,指向Oracle的安装目录,例如:C:\app\OracleHome。
(2)在系统变量中添加PATH,添加%ORACLE_HOME%\bin。
(3)在系统变量中添加TNS_ADMIN,指向Oracle的tnsnames.ora文件所在的路径,例如:C:\app\OracleHome\product\12.1.0\dbhome_1\network\admin。
3. 创建数据库
安装和配置完成后,需要创建一个新的数据库。可以使用Oracle提供的Database Configuration Assistant(DBCA)工具创建数据库。具体步骤如下:
(1)打开DBCA工具,选择“创建数据库”。
(2)按照提示输入数据库的名称、管理员密码以及其他相关信息。
(3)选择数据库的配置选项,包括数据库的大小、字符集等。
(4)完成创建数据库的操作。
二、基本SQL语句和命令
1. 创建表
在Oracle 12c中,可以使用CREATE TABLE语句创建表。例如,创建一个学生表,包括学号、姓名和性别:
CREATE TABLE student (
stu_id NUMBER,
stu_name VARCHAR2(20),
stu_sex CHAR(1)
);
2. 插入数据
可以使用INSERT语句向表中插入数据。例如,向学生表中插入一条记录:
INSERT INTO student (stu_id, stu_name, stu_sex)
VALUES (1, ‘Tom’, ‘M’);
3. 查询数据
可以使用SELECT语句查询表中的数据。例如,查询学生表中的所有数据:
SELECT * FROM student;
4. 更新数据
可以使用UPDATE语句更新表中的数据。例如,将学生表中学号为1的学生姓名修改为’Jerry’:
UPDATE student SET stu_name=’Jerry’ WHERE stu_id=1;
5. 删除数据
可以使用DELETE语句删除表中的数据。例如,删除学生表中学号为1的数据:
DELETE FROM student WHERE stu_id=1;
6. 创建索引
在Oracle 12c中,可以使用CREATE INDEX语句创建索引。例如,在学生表的学号字段上创建索引:
CREATE INDEX idx_stu_id ON student(stu_id);
7. 触发器
在Oracle 12c中,可以使用CREATE TRIGGER语句创建触发器。例如,创建一个触发器,在学生表上插入数据时,同时向日志表中插入一条记录:
CREATE TRIGGER trg_insert_student
AFTER INSERT ON student
FOR EACH ROW
BEGIN
INSERT INTO log (log_content) VALUES (‘insert student’);
END;
以上是Oracle 12c的基本SQL语句和命令,这些语句和命令可以帮助用户完成基本的数据库操作。
三、结语
本文介绍了Oracle 12c的使用方法,包括安装和配置、基本SQL语句和命令等。希望对初学者有所帮助。Oracle的使用需要不断地学习和实践,只有不断地提升自己的技能才能更好地利用Oracle提供的功能。